The nonlinear Schrödinger equation with combined power-type nonlinearities

arXiv:math/0511070

Abstract

We undertake a comprehensive study of the nonlinear Schrödinger equation where is a complex-valued function in spacetime , and are nonzero real constants, and . We address questions related to local and global well-posedness, finite time blowup, and asymptotic behaviour. Scattering is considered both in the energy space and in the pseudoconformal space . Of particular interest is the case when both nonlinearities are defocusing and correspond to the -critical, respectively -critical NLS, that is, and , . The results at the endpoint are conditional on a conjectured global existence and spacetime estimate for the -critical nonlinear Schrödinger equation. As an off-shoot of our analysis, we also obtain a new, simpler proof of scattering in for solutions to the nonlinear Schrödinger equation with , which was first obtained by J. Ginibre and G. Velo, \cite{gv:scatter}.
